The default OpenCL address-space was added for function types, which was
breaking transform type builtins for function types, in particular:
- __remove_reference_t
- __remove_cvref
- __remove_pointer
This change fixes SemaCXX/type-traits.cpp pass for clc++ dialect.
(In feature set of clc++ and extension - ie. no VLA, _Atomic etc...)
There is still unaddressed issue with address space of member-fn-ptr
in __is_same trait builtin as address-space specified by user is
ignored on such types.
This is separate unrelated issue and won't be addressed in this change.
Note for reviewers:
I consider this change non-trivial and might have deeper consequnces in OpenCL drivers codegen in areas of intriniscs and blocks lowering CG, but it might affect vendor passes.
